I opened the Trouw Nutrition FytoVision Event by explaining how the loss of biodiversity and bitter compounds from our diets is quietly reshaping our physiology.
As our food environment becomes more simplified and ultra-processed, we are removing layers of biochemical complexity that humans co-evolved with for millennia …and our bodies are starting to show the consequences.
At the same time, we’re seeing an explosion in the popularity of GLP-1 drugs: a powerful signal that something is fundamentally off in our metabolic landscape.
While these tools have their place, they also highlight a deeper question: what happens when we outsource the work that biodiversity, botanicals, and dietary complexity were designed to do for us in the first place?
